V propionyl-phosphate Figure 1-5. Putative pathway of aerobic PD degradation in S. enterica. As described in the text, conversion of propionaldehyde to propanol provides a sink for electrons generated from propionyl-CoA production and ATP is generated from the conversion of propionate-phosphate to propionate. Propionate is thought to enter the TCA cycle via the methyl-citrate pathway (Tsang et al. 1998). The S. enterica proteins that encode the enzymes are listed next to each reaction. X-B12
